ia64/xen-unstable

view tools/tests/blowfish.mk @ 15841:c5f735271e22

[IA64] Foreign p2m: Fix vti domain builder.

It should set arch_domain::convmem_end.

Signed-off-by: Isaku Yamahata <yamahata@valinux.co.jp>
author Alex Williamson <alex.williamson@hp.com>
date Thu Sep 06 13:48:43 2007 -0600 (2007-09-06)
parents e5ded8fe74ad
children 055d98aa2dd0
line source
2 override XEN_TARGET_ARCH = x86_32
3 XEN_ROOT = ../..
4 CFLAGS :=
5 include $(XEN_ROOT)/tools/Rules.mk
7 # Disable PIE/SSP if GCC supports them. They can break us.
8 CFLAGS += $(call cc-option,$(CC),-nopie,)
9 CFLAGS += $(call cc-option,$(CC),-fno-stack-protector,)
10 CFLAGS += $(call cc-option,$(CC),-fno-stack-protector-all,)
12 OBJCOPY = objcopy
13 CFLAGS += -fno-builtin -O2 -msoft-float
14 LDFLAGS = -nostdlib -Wl,-N -Wl,-Ttext -Wl,0x100000
16 .PHONY: all
17 all: blowfish.bin
19 blowfish.bin: blowfish.c
20 $(CC) $(CFLAGS) -c blowfish.c
21 $(CC) $(CFLAGS) $(LDFLAGS) -o blowfish.tmp blowfish.o
22 $(OBJCOPY) -O binary blowfish.tmp blowfish.bin
23 rm -f blowfish.tmp